History & Origin
Renatta is a spelling of Renata — from Latin renatus, 'reborn; born again', a name long associated with spiritual renewal and baptism. A lyrical, classic name across Italian, German, and Hispanic families (the -tt- styling personalizes it; nicknames Rena, Nata).
In the U.S. it appears in Latino and European families. Rare in this spelling, reborn at the root, and classic.
